Visual Education Strategies

Although many learners grasp complex chemistry principles through traditional methods, imagery-based instruction can substantially improve comprehension for those who excel with imagery and spatial reasoning. Tutors can include diagrams, structural models, and graphs to demonstrate chemical reactions and formations, making theoretical concepts more tangible. Utilizing color-organized notes and dynamic simulations can also captivate visual learners, helping them to picture processes such as bonding or chemical pathways. Additionally, incorporating visual recordings that demonstrate experiments or practical applications of chemistry can offer perspective and boost memory. By modifying their approaches to include these imagery components, tutors can create a more welcoming educational setting, catering to diverse learning styles and ultimately promoting a deeper understanding of chemistry concepts among their students.

Kinesthetic Knowledge Acquisition Approaches

For hands-on learners, hands-on experiences and bodily actions are essential in grasping difficult concepts in chemistry. Expert chemistry tutors can improve learning by incorporating interactive experiments and touch-based resources. Utilizing models, such as molecular kits, allows students to visualize structures and reactions physically. Additionally, engaging students in lab activities fosters a greater understanding of scientific principles through real-world applications. Tutors may also implement role-playing scenarios, where students act out chemical processes, reinforcing knowledge through movement. Furthermore, integrating technology, such as virtual labs, can provide immersive experiences for those unable to conduct experiments in person. By tailoring strategies to suit kinesthetic preferences, tutors can greatly improve student participation and understanding in chemistry.

What Is the Standard Expense of Chemistry Instruction Sessions?

Typically, chemistry instruction classes cost between $30 to $100 per hour, influenced by factors such as the tutor's experience, location, and session length. Rates can differ significantly dependent on individual circumstances and particular requirements.
